What detox really suggests, and why timing matters

Detox is the clinically taken care of process of taking out from alcohol or medicines safely, typically over several days. It is not the same as therapy. Detoxification gets rid of the instant physiological risks and discomfort sufficient to get in programming with a clear head. For alcohol detoxification, this distinction can be life conserving. Serious withdrawal can activate seizures or a hazardous state called ecstasy tremens, frequently peaking 48 to 96 hours after the last beverage. A scientific group in a rehabilitation facility can track important signs and symptoms, after that dose drugs like benzodiazepines according to evidence-based scales such as CIWA. Many programs additionally add thiamine and various other vitamins to stop neurological issues that are common in long-term alcohol use.

Drug detoxification in Charlotte complies with similar principles yet different medications. Opioid withdrawal, while rarely life threatening, can be ruthless. Queasiness, muscle mass aches, sleeping disorders, and anxiousness incorporate into a wall that couple of people climb alone. Medications like buprenorphine or methadone convenience signs and symptoms and reduce cravings. Some programs start extended-release naltrexone after a full detoxification period. Stimulant withdrawal, from drug or methamphetamine, can lug a hefty anxiety with rest modifications, anxiety, and a desire to self-medicate. The ideal setup displays for suicidality and treats state of mind signs alongside cravings.

Most alcohol detoxification stays last three to 7 days. For opioids, stabilization can be quicker if medication begins early, occasionally one to three days prior to transitioning right into ongoing treatment. The home window between detoxification discharge and rehab admission is critical. Approximation from program records recommend that if treatment does not begin within around 72 hours, the danger of regression climbs sharply. Good programs fix this with same-campus transitions, or with deliberate transport and a warm handoff.

The Charlotte landscape: what exists and how it fits together

Charlotte's network includes hospital-based systems, standalone rehabilitation facilities, outpatient centers, and office-based prescribers. Large wellness systems in the city offer emergency stablizing and inpatient psychiatry when needed, and they companion with community suppliers to proceed treatment. Residential programs often tend to rest outside the city core for area and privacy, while extensive outpatient solutions cluster near significant roadways like I‑77 and I‑485 for accessibility. You will certainly see alcohol rehabilitation Charlotte and drug rehabilitation Charlotte used in advertising and marketing, however what matters is degree of care and professional fit, not the label.

When you look rehab near me or rehab center Charlotte, anticipate to find:

  • Hospital clinical detox with 24/7 protection for challenging cases.
  • Residential or inpatient rehab that gives room, board, and structured therapy.
  • Partial a hospital stay programs, normally five days per week, six hours per day.
  • Intensive outpatient programs, frequently three or 4 days per week, 3 hours per day.
  • Office-based drug for addiction treatment with therapy attachments.
  • Sober living homes that provide a recuperation setting but not clinical care.

A solid system lets individuals go up or down as requires change. A young expert with moderate alcohol usage condition, steady housing, and strong household assistance could tip from alcohol detox into intensive outpatient, then see a therapist two times weekly. A person with serious withdrawal danger, a co-occurring bipolar affective disorder, and behavioral health Charlotte restricted support in the house might maintain in hospital, total 28 days of household therapy, and then transfer to partial hospitalization.

Accreditation, staffing, and capacity: the details that matter more than the lobby

An appealing web site and a relaxing picture gallery do not deal with dependency. Certification by organizations such as The Joint Payment or CARF signals that a rehab center Charlotte citizens could visit has satisfied nationwide security and quality requirements. It is not an assurance, but it is a standard. Ask the number of accredited clinicians get on each change. In detox, you want 24/7 nursing and ready accessibility to a medical company. In domestic programs, daily clinical contact and routine psychiatrist accessibility make a substantial difference, specifically for co-occurring anxiety, PTSD, or bipolar disorder.

Capacity can be both a favorable and a care. Larger campuses can supply specialty tracks, groups at several times, and much faster transitions. They can likewise really feel much less individual if caseloads stretch. Smaller sized facilities may supply a tighter-knit community and longer sessions, yet they could struggle with complicated clinical needs or after-hours coverage. There is no solitary right answer. Match the program to the person's threat account and support system.

Co-occurring psychological wellness: do not settle for identical tracks

Roughly half of people basically use treatment meet criteria for at the very least one mental health problem. In Charlotte, the terms twin medical diagnosis or co-occurring disorders appear throughout program materials, yet the deepness differs. Look for integrated care, not different schedules. You want therapists learnt cognitive behavioral therapy and dialectical behavior modification that function together with prescribers. Injury solutions matter, whether that means EMDR, prolonged exposure, or skills-based groups for emotional regulation. Measurement-based care, where medical professionals make use of brief, confirmed devices to track depression, anxiousness, or cravings weekly, aids groups adjust timely instead of by hunch.

One customer I dealt with gotten in medication detoxification Charlotte for opioids. During stabilization, his screening flagged serious PTSD signs and symptoms connected to an automobile mishap years earlier. He had actually tried to white-knuckle via recalls. In treatment, we introduced prazosin in the evening for headaches and started trauma-focused treatment as soon as he had two weeks of opioid abstinence and appropriate sleep. His desires made extra sense when the origin concern was called and dealt with. Unaddressed injury is a typical relapse threat, not a side note.

Medications for dependency treatment: signals of a modern-day, humane program

If a program declines every type of drug, take into consideration that a red flag unless they can verbalize an extremely certain scientific reason. For alcoholism therapy, acamprosate and naltrexone have strong evidence for lowering return to heavy drinking. Disulfiram can assist when supervised and correctly selected. For opioids, buprenorphine and methadone are verified to reduced death, keep people in therapy, and reduced illicit use. Extended-release naltrexone can function well for very motivated individuals who complete full detox. Some Charlotte programs start medicine in detox and maintain through property and outpatient levels, collaborating with outside prescribers if needed. That connection protects against gaps that commonly result outpatient drug rehab in relapse.

It is likewise sensible for somebody to decline medicine at first. Great medical professionals clarify alternatives, paper preferences, and revisit the discussion as recuperation evolves. The key is visibility and the capability to give or work with medicine if the person picks it later.

Cost, insurance coverage, and the facts of paying for care

Charlotte's payers include business insurance providers, Medicare, and Medicaid through taken care of treatment strategies. Advantages differ extensively. One strategy could approve seven days of alcohol detoxification however need everyday medical updates to extend. Another could like outpatient if standards do not show acute risk. Residential stays often run two to 4 weeks for insured patients, relying on progress and advantages. Self-pay rates vary by program, but detox days are normally one of the most costly due to clinical staffing, while intensive outpatient is the least expensive per day.

Get a straight answer about preauthorization. Ask whether the rehabilitation facility verifies benefits and gets authorizations prior to admission, and whether they give a created quote of out-of-pocket costs. For self-pay, request a comprehensive declaration of services included. Quality on price lowers mid-stay anxiety for families and releases the client to concentrate on recovery.

If you or a liked one requires to shield work, keep in mind that many workers qualify for job-protected leave under the Family members and Medical Leave Act. Short-term special needs advantages can offset revenue loss during household remains. Personnels divisions take care of these requests routinely and normally appreciate very early notification once a beginning day is set.

Group version, neighborhood, and the question of 12‑step

Charlotte hosts a large mix of mutual-aid neighborhoods. Traditional 12‑step groups like AA and NA run conferences across areas early morning to night. Alternatives such as SMART Recuperation, LifeRing, Sanctuary Healing, and Ladies for Soberness also preserve a visibility. A contemporary rehabilitation center supplies exposure to several alternatives and aids clients select what fits. For somebody allergic to 12‑step language, requiring action work is disadvantageous. For another individual, the framework and sponsorship version can be a lifeline. The work of treatment is not to win a belief, yet to build a recovery ecosystem that lasts.

Aftercare that sticks: from calendar to habit

The day treatment ends is not the day recovery is checked. That test arrives in an ordinary Tuesday 2 months later when a conference runs late, you skip dinner, and an old bar rests between your office and the parking lot. Great aftercare programs prepare for that Tuesday. Before discharge, demand a concrete strategy with days, times, and addresses: therapy sessions, medication follow-ups, recuperation meetings, and a health care browse through. Plug them into a calendar with suggestions. Add healing peers to your phone favorites. If sleep is delicate, front-load night supports and keep very early going to bed up until energy levels rise.

For many individuals, extensive outpatient for six to ten weeks supplies a strong bridge back to work or institution. Sober living can expand the recuperation environment while autonomy expands. If you began buprenorphine, methadone, naltrexone, or acamprosate, publication the following two drug consultations before leaving. Gaps breed doubt and missed out on doses.

Charlotte companies usually support graduated returns to function. Bargain a step-by-step routine ideally. Eating well, moisturizing, and normal workout noise mundane, but they support state of mind and lower food cravings more than most individuals anticipate. When troubles happen, measure the size accurately. A lapse is information and a punctual to tighten up assistances, not proof that treatment failed.

Edge instances and tough phone calls: excellence is not required

I commonly hear variations of this: I can not go to residential as a result of my kids. Or, I attempted medicine once and it did not work. Or, I am not prepared to stop everything, just alcohol. Truth is messy. Partial a hospital stay can help single moms and dads if daytime child care is covered and evenings return home. A second test of naltrexone can succeed when coupled with once a week treatment and food preparation to curb night appetite, a trigger that torpedoed the very first trial. If someone demands maintaining occasional cannabis while they stop consuming alcohol, some programs will still accept them, set clear boundaries, and review the objective after depend on develops. Harm reduction saves lives and sometimes advances into full abstinence as stability grows.

Another difficult phone call is when anxiety looks extreme yet the person is early in detox. Several symptoms boost as soon as rest normalizes and materials clear. That is not a reason to disregard danger. Great groups stage treatments, assistance rest, and screen state of mind closely, after that begin or change antidepressants when enough information collect over a week or more. In immediate instances, health center psychiatry provides safety till stabilization.

What happens during alcohol detox in Charlotte?

Alcohol detox in Charlotte involves stopping alcohol use while the body clears it from the system. Medical staff monitor withdrawal symptoms such as anxiety, tremors, nausea, and insomnia. Medications may be used to reduce discomfort and prevent complications. Detox is typically the first stage before ongoing addiction treatment.

Is alcohol detox dangerous in Charlotte?

Alcohol detox can be dangerous depending on the level of dependence and medical history. Severe withdrawal may include seizures, delirium tremens, or dehydration. Medical supervision helps reduce risks and manage symptoms safely. The level of danger increases with long-term or heavy alcohol use.
